Viking Market CULTURAL
( www.fibula.ax )
The best chance to see Åland's Viking heritage is at Saltvik's annual Viking Market, a
three-day festival of feasting, drinking and costumed merrymaking in late July.
Sleeping
Kvarnbo Gästhem GUESTHOUSE
( 018-44015; www.kvarnbogasthem.com ; Kvarnbo;d/tr/q €92/105/120)
In a beautiful 19th-century building, Kvarnbo Gästhem has eight top-notch period-fur-
nished rooms and does brilliant breakfasts - co-host Ella Grüssner Cromwell-Morgan is a
Swedish TV chef and also runs wine tastings (€25).
Getting There & Away
Bus 3 runs from Mariehamn to Kvarnbo (€3.20, 35 minutes) and other villages in Saltvik.
A private bicycle ferry, Kajo ( 040-078-3086; www.alandstrafiken.ax ; adult/child €10/5;
departs Västra Simskäla 11am & Tengsödavik 11.30am late Jun-mid-Aug by request) , travels
between Tengsödavik, Saltvik, and Västra Simskäla, Vårdö, once daily each way; call
ahead to confirm.
Geta
018 / Pop 500
The main attraction of Åland's 'apple basket', Geta, is Getabergen , a formidable peak of
98m, with a nature trail (2km) aimed at kids, and a longer trail (5.5km) leading to
Djupviksgrottan, a spacious natural grotto.
Bus 2 runs from Mariehamn to Geta (€3.80, 45 minutes) Monday to Friday via Godby.
